Church worlds are a bit different and they require some specific strategies on where to place your church villages.

Differently than watchtowers, churches need to be everywhere and cover every single village. Watchtowers instead are kind of easier, you need to place them strategically all over the frontline so you leave no gaps for attacks to enter within the area not covered by the watchtowers. This way all incoming attacks will be picked by watchtowers which will give you an idea regarding what might be incoming.

If the world is no watchtower world, it needs to have a fake limit (otherwise it gets creasy) and this world has a fake limit of 1% so good thing there.

I like these settings. My only 2 changes would have been tribe limit to 15 and with watchtowers.

Personally I like watchtower worlds.

Just to add to what Red said (agree with him)

Watchtowers in my opinion makes for a more relaxed world. You can place it on your frontlines to pick up attacks allowing you to move your defense properly. When churches in my opinion causes you to focus more and takes more time. More in depth planning for perfect placement. You will stay away from some villages you'd normally noble because putting a church in that area won't make sense.

So in my opinion I would take a watchtower world over a church world any day, but that's because I enjoy playing casually. I would also rarely play none watchtower worlds for that reason too. However some would argue it takes away some strategy to when it comes to sending fake attacks the watch tower will pick them up. When without watch towers you will spread out the enemy's defense by sending mass fakes.

ultimately it is similar to what I mentioned in your other post you will have to try all the settings and find ones you enjoy. Just because me and Red like watch towers you might not and you might like the strategy of churches or the ability to send mass fakes without them being seen by a watch tower.
